What is the pass rate at Worthing?
The pass rate at Worthing is 45.0%, based on DVSA data for Apr 2024 – Mar 2025. This is below the national average of 49.3%. A total of 3,240 tests were conducted, with 1,458 candidates passing.

How many roundabouts are there near Worthing?
There are 37 roundabouts within 2km of Worthing (37 full, 0 mini). With this many roundabouts in the area, expect multiple roundabout manoeuvres on your test — lane selection and signalling are critical.
What speed limits should I expect on the Worthing test?
Roads near Worthing mostly operate at 30mph. Within 2km the speed-zone breakdown is: 30mph (30.0km), 50mph (4.5km), 40mph (2.1km), 5mph (1.0km). Practise transitions between speed limits — examiners watch for appropriate speed changes.
Which roads are used on Worthing test routes?
The main named roads within the Worthing test radius include A259, A2032, A2031, Durrington Roundabout, Poulter's Lane. Examiners regularly use these A-roads and B-roads on practical tests from this centre — familiarise yourself with their layouts, lane markings, and junction types.
Are there many pedestrian crossings on Worthing test routes?
Yes — there are approximately 271 pedestrian crossings within 2km of Worthing. Zebra, pelican, and signal-controlled crossings are all common test-route features here. Practise approaching crossings with early observation and controlled braking.
